<p class="MsoNormal">SEWER MORATORIUM</p>
<p class="MsoNormal">The Village at Nags Head Wastewater Treatment and Disposal Facility</p>
<p class="MsoNormal"> </p>
<p class="MsoNormal">Carolina Water Service in Dare County cannot accept the discharge of additional waste to The Village at Nags Head Wastewater Treatment and Disposal Facility effective August 19, 2008 due to problems associated with the treatment system.  Therefore, The Village at Nags Head Wastewater Treatment and Disposal Facility is hereby placed on a sewer moratorium at its waste water treatment plant effective August 19, 2008.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al"> </p>
<p class="MsoNormal">On the basis of thorough staff review and application of Article 21 of Chapter 143, General Statues of North Carolina, Public Law 92-500 and other lawful standards and regulations, the North Carolina Environmental Management Commission has determined that The Village at Nags Head Wastewater Treatment and Disposal Facility is unable to adequately collect and treat waste tributary to its wastewater treatment facility.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al"> </p>
<p class="MsoNormal">North Carolina General Statute 143-215.67(a) directs that no person subject to the provision of NCGS 143-215.1, 143-215.108 or 143-214.109 shall cause or allow the discharge of any wastes to a disposal system in excess of the capacity, which the disposal system cannot adequately treat.  The moratorium on additional sewer connections will remain in effect until Carolina Water Service has rectified the current noncompliant condition of the facility and has obtained written permission from the North Carolina Environmental Management Commission suspending the moratorium.</p>
